279 Reviews of Botanica (SE 12th Ave)
4.7
Quality
4.8
Service
4.7
Atmosphere
Sort by
Most Helpful
October 25, 2014
October 20, 2016
October 8, 2014
February 4, 2017
November 10, 2017
July 28, 2017
December 1, 2016
December 13, 2014
June 30, 2017
January 17, 2015
December 16, 2014
January 9, 2015
June 10, 2016
October 21, 2017
December 6, 2014
March 19, 2015
December 2, 2016
October 9, 2014
March 20, 2015
December 9, 2017
January 17, 2018
December 11, 2017
August 23, 2015
November 3, 2014